What this page shows

Reports naming the air-bag system — deployment behaviour, inflators, sensors and warning lights. Every record below is an owner-reported complaint about the 2014 Chevrolet Volt submitted to NHTSA — not a confirmed defect, not a recall and not a manufacturer bulletin. 32 reports on file name it.

Complaints are reports submitted by owners and drivers to NHTSA. They are not verified and do not establish that a defect exists.

Our 2014 Chevy Volt began to rarely give an audible chime with a: "Service Airbag" message on the Driver Information Center display, as well as the "Passenger Airbag" overhead panel display showing "On"-"Off"-"On", spontaneously back in 2018. Again, this was rare, but concerning. This became somewhat more common in the months that followed and is now a common annoyance on every drive. Because of personal circumstances, as well as the Coronavirus Pandemic, we have not driven this vehicle much over the past couple of years, and we have not taken the car in for service. It has not yet been inspected by any other entity other than myself. The alarms happen whether the passenger seat is occupied or not. I have read on the GM-Volt online forum that this is likely caused by a defective passenger detection pad in the passenger seat, but I have personally checked the seat wiring harness and connector, and they appear to be nominal. Obviously, having an inoperative passenger airbag system is a significant safety concern. We ordered the car, and it was delivered new in December, 2013. There has never been a spill, leak, or any damage to any of the seats or airbag system of this vehicle. We intend to report the problem to our dealer, "Bob Steele Chevrolet" in Cocoa, FL within the next week. Our car is readily available for inspection at any time.

SEVERAL MONTHS AGO MY "SERVICE AIRBAG" LIGHT STARTED RANDOMLY COMING ON. I THOUGHT AT THE TIME THAT IT WAS DUE TO A FAILING 12V BATTERY. SO I REPLACED THE BATTERY AND INITIALLY, THE WARNING WENT AWAY. THEN AFTER ABOUT 3 WEEKS IT STARTED RANDOMLY COMING ON AGAIN. THEN AFTER ANOTHER WEEK OR SO, IT WOULD COME ON EVERY TIME YOU DROVE THE CAR, BUT I COULD JUST ACKNOWLEDGE THE WARNING AND IT WOULD STOP. NOW, JUST 2 DAYS AGO, THAT NO LONGER WORKS. IT WILL COME ON EVERY TIME YOU START THE CAR AND ALSO RANDOMLY AS YOU ARE DRIVING DOWN THE ROAD. IN MY 1.5 HOUR COMMUTE TO WORK, IT PROBABLY CAME ON 40-60 TIMES. SOMETIMES NOT FOR 5 OR 10 MILES, SOMETIMES JUST AS SOON AS YOU PUSHED THE BUTTON, IT WOULD COME ON AGAIN. THIS IS A KNOWN ISSUE FOR VOLTS AND OTHER GM VEHICLES AND I'VE HEARD THE PROBLEM IS IN THE AIRBAG SENSOR IN THE PASSENGER SEAT. IF THAT IS THE CASE, IT IS DEFINITELY BECAUSE OF A BAD PART AND NOT WEAR AND TEAR BECAUSE I USE MY CAR TO COMMUTE 100+ MILES AND I HARDLY EVER HAVE ANYONE SITTING IN THE PASSENGER SEAT. I HAVE BEEN TOLD THIS REPAIR WILL COST ANYWHERE FROM $800-1500 TO FIX.
